基于Vue.js和Java的文件上传下载开发详解
2星 需积分: 50 185 浏览量
更新于2024-09-09
收藏 21KB DOCX 举报
"Vue 上传和下载前后台开发"
在本文中,我们将详细讨论 Vue 上传和下载前后台开发的技术要点,从标题、描述、标签和部分内容中提取关键信息,并对其进行详细解释和补充。
**标题解读**
从标题“Vue 上传和下载前后台开发”中,我们可以看出本文的主题是关于 Vue.js 前端框架和 Java 后端框架的上传和下载开发。这里的“上传”和“下载”是指文件上传和下载,而“前后台开发”则是指前端和后端的开发。
**描述解读**
在描述中,我们看到“前端采用 vue.js 开发,后端使用 java 进行上传下载开发”。这说明本文的主要内容是关于使用 Vue.js 开发前端应用程序,并使用 Java 开发后端应用程序,以实现文件上传和下载功能。
**标签解读**
标签“Vue 上传和”表明本文的主要内容是关于 Vue.js 和上传下载技术的结合。
**部分内容解读**
在部分内容中,我们看到关于文件上传的三部分内容:依赖项配置、SpringBoot 配置文件配置和 Vue 中的写法。
**依赖项配置**
在第一部分,我们看到需要导入两个依赖项:commons-fileupload 和 commons-io。这两个依赖项都是 Apache Commons 项目下的组件,commons-fileupload 用于处理文件上传,而 commons-io 则用于处理输入/输出操作。
**SpringBoot 配置文件配置**
在第二部分,我们看到 SpringBoot 配置文件中需要配置两个参数:spring.servlet.multipart.maxFileSize 和 spring.servlet.multipart.maxRequestSize。其中,spring.servlet.multipart.maxFileSize 用于设置文件上传的最大大小,而 spring.servlet.multipart.maxRequestSize 则用于设置请求体的最大大小。
**Vue 中的写法**
在第三部分,我们看到 Vue 中的写法。这里使用了 input[type="file"] 元素来选择文件,然后使用 change 事件来获取选择的文件,并将其上传到服务器端。这里使用了 FormData 对象来构建表单数据,并使用 Axios 库来发送 POST 请求到服务器端。
**总结**
本文的主要内容是关于使用 Vue.js 和 Java 开发文件上传和下载功能的技术要点。我们可以看到,依赖项配置、SpringBoot 配置文件配置和 Vue 中的写法都是实现文件上传和下载功能所需的重要步骤。
**延伸阅读**
如果您想了解更多关于 Vue.js 和 Java 的上传下载技术,可以查看以下资源:
* Vue.js 官方文档:https://vuejs.org/v2/guide/
* Java 官方文档:https://docs.oracle.com/javase/tutorial/
* SpringBoot 官方文档:https://spring.io/projects/spring-boot
**小结**
在本文中,我们讨论了 Vue 上传和下载前后台开发的技术要点,从标题、描述、标签和部分内容中提取关键信息,并对其进行详细解释和补充。我们希望本文能够为您提供有价值的参考信息。
2020-10-15 上传
2024-08-19 上传
2020-10-15 上传
2020-10-17 上传
2024-08-28 上传
2024-05-19 上传
2021-04-11 上传